Abstract
The invention discloses an automatic inspection system of an information system of a power enterprise, which comprises a login module, a reporting module, an information acquisition module, an auditing and classifying module, a processing module, a storage module, an analysis module, an early warning module, a feedback module and a service cluster, wherein the login module is connected with the reporting module and the storage module, the reporting module is connected with the information acquisition module, the information acquisition module is connected with the auditing and classifying module and the storage module, and the auditing and classifying module is connected with the processing module and the early warning module. The embodiment is an automatic inspection system of an electric power enterprise information system.
As shown in fig. 1-2, the system comprises a login module 1, a reporting module 2, an information acquisition module 3, an auditing and classifying module 4, a processing module 5, a storage module 6, an analysis module 7, an early warning module 8, a warning module 9, a feedback module 10 and a service cluster 16, wherein the login module 1 is connected with the reporting module 2 and the storage module 6, the reporting module 2 is connected with the information acquisition module 3, the information acquisition module 3 is connected with the auditing and classifying module 4 and the storage module 6, and the auditing and classifying module 4 is connected with the processing module 5 and the early warning module 8.
The output end of the early warning module 8 is electrically connected with the input ends of the warning module 9 and the storage module 6; the processing module 5 is connected with the feedback module 10, the feedback module 10 is connected with the storage module 6, and the storage module 6 is electrically connected with the analysis module 7; the login module 1 is connected with an external multi-group service cluster 16; the analysis module 7 comprises operation and maintenance user information 11, an operation and maintenance problem classification statistical chart 12, early warning information 13, processing feedback information 14 and a summary module 15; the storage module 6 is composed of twelve to twenty-four internal disks.
It should be noted that the invention is an automatic inspection system for an information system of an electric power enterprise, firstly, a service cluster 16 logs in through a set login module 1, a set declaration module 2 is arranged, so that a user can declare according to the type of service, then the declaration module 2 transmits declared information to an information acquisition module 3, the information acquisition module 3 transmits the information to a verification classification module 4 and a storage module 6, the verification classification module 4 classifies declared contents, the declared materials passing the verification are transmitted to a processing module 5, the processing module 5 processes and issues problems, unhealthy information responsibility is transmitted to an early warning module 8, the early warning module 8 controls a warning module 9 to give a warning to the application user, and transmits the user to the storage module 6, the problems are processed through a set feedback module 10, and in order to know the processing situation after the problem processing is finished, the service cluster 16 may perform feedback of the problem on the feedback module 10; the analysis module 7 of setting, analysis module 7 includes fortune dimension user information 11, fortune dimension problem classification statistical chart 12, early warning information 13, handle feedback information 14 and summary module 15, storage module 6 is with information transmission to analysis module 7, fortune dimension user information 11 through the setting, be convenient for know fortune dimension producer and personnel's management information, fortune dimension problem classification statistical chart 12 through the setting, be convenient for analyze the key point of fortune dimension problem, the processing feedback information 14 of setting, be convenient for in time make the improvement to fortune dimension.
